NEZ-3278 perf:stat chart样式优化

This commit is contained in:
zyh
2023-11-06 17:02:31 +08:00
parent a697572982
commit 44770f2e8c
6 changed files with 132 additions and 82 deletions

View File

@@ -270,6 +270,19 @@
:placeholder="'Default 2'"
show-word-limit v-model="chartConfig.param.decimals"/>
</el-form-item>
<!-- colorMode -->
<el-form-item :label="$t('dashboard.chartForm.colorMode')" class="form-item--half-width" v-if="isStat(chartConfig.type)">
<el-select
v-model="chartConfig.param.colorMode"
placeholder=""
popper-class="right-box-select-top prevent-clickoutside"
size="small"
@change="change"
>
<el-option :label="$t('overall.value')" value="value"></el-option>
<el-option :label="$t('project.topology.bac')" value="background"></el-option>
</el-select>
</el-form-item>
</div>
<!--legend-->
<div v-if="isShowLegend(chartConfig.type)">
@@ -1128,6 +1141,7 @@ export default {
varValue: '',
result: 'show'
},
colorMode: 'value',
dataLink: this.chartConfig.param.dataLink
}
break